RENEWABLE ENERGY OPPORTUNITIES IN MONTSERRAT, THE

Montserrat''s energy landscape holds real potential for transformation through investment in renewable energy solutions. The island has already installed 1MW of solar, comprising a 250 kW rooftop solar PV system in the capital and a 750 kW ground-mounted solar PV system paired with a 1.1 megawatt-hour (MWh) battery energy storage system

Ocean Energy Storage

Ocean energy storage systems use the natural properties of the ocean for energy storage. They are not-so-distant cousins to pumped hydro (PHS) and compressed air energy storage (CAES) systems on land. There are two main types of ocean energy storage: underwater compressed air energy storage (UCAES) and underwater pumped hydro storage (UPHS).

Planning 100% renewable energy islands: the case of the

A joint project between the Government of Montserrat, CARICOM, GIZ, and Siemens AG found that an energy transition based on photovoltaics, geothermal energy, and energy storage systems is an attractive and feasible path towards independency and sustainability.

Can Montserrat become a net energy exporter?

According to the Energy Task Force Report, “Montserrat has the potential to emerge as a net energy exporter through the aggressive development of its geothermal resources.” A significant barrier highlighted in the 129-page document, is the lack of financing for project implementation.

How much does electricity cost in Montserrat?

Montserrat’s utility rates start at $0.53 per kilowatt-hour (kWh) for residential customers, which is above the Caribbean regional average of $0.33/kWh. Like many island nations, Montserrat is almost entirely dependent on imported fossil fuels, leaving it vulnerable to global oil price fluctuations that directly impact the cost of electricity.

Should Montserrat choose a business-as-usual route?

Currently, imported fossil fuels provide 99.4 percent of Montserrat’s energy needs. Choosing a business-as-usual route, which would sustain and potentially even exacerbate our dependence, exposes us to the tremendous risk of oil and gas price fluctuations and shocks, possible supply disruptions, and rising greenhouse gas levels.
